One L-Vertical Antenna may works at the two amateur Bands-
40- and 20- meters. The main feature of the antenna is that it
may be located at nearest conductive objects- for example the
antenna may be placed near water drain. Antenna may be placed
at a wall of a house. Inside a house there are always a lot of
conductive objects- for example electrical main, refrigerator,
metal tubes of house ventilation system and so on.
Parts L1 and L2 of the antenna intended for tuning the antenna into resonance
at the 20- meter Band. Length of the parts may be changed at real
antenna installation. For the antenna a good ground system is
required. However as usual it is not a big problem to make a ground
system beside such antenna. For example, the antenna was simulated
with wire counterpoises in 5 meter length at height 0.1- meter
however in real those ones may be placed straight away to the
ground.
